A week after finally announcing its 2020 football schedule, the Sun Belt Conference announced on Aug. 27 that Troy’s season opener, scheduled for Sept. 5 against Louisiana-Monroe, has been rescheduled for Dec. 5.

A number of positive tests at ULM led to the team being placed into quarantine last week, resulting in the game being rescheduled.

“I received the unfortunate news that ULM will be unable to take the field on Sept. 5 due to an outbreak of coronavirus within their team,” Troy Athletic Director Brent Jones said. “While this is certainly disappointing news for our team and fans, we are committed to the health and safety of all student-athletes and have worked with ULM to reschedule this game. We will now host the Warhawks on Saturday, Dec. 5, at 2:30 p.m. at Veterans Memorial Stadium.”

Troy’s season opener will now take place on Sept. 19 on the road against Middle Tennessee instead. Troy’s home opener will be against Texas State on Thursday, Oct. 8, and will be televised nationally on ESPNU.

The Sun Belt has also pushed back the league championship one week to Dec. 12 to accommodate the Troy-ULM reschedule and any other future games that need to be rescheduled for the conference.

Veterans Memorial Stadium will operate under a reduced capacity for the 2020 season and the only way to guarantee a seat is to purchase season tickets. Each week any remaining tickets will be sold at the beginning of the week.
